Myrrh was a gift associated with suffering, sacrifice, and burial—pointing to Jesus’ mission as Savior. In this final Christmas message, Rev. Phil explores how myrrh reveals the depth of Christ’s love and the purpose behind His coming.


1. He Possessed a Purpose (Luke 19:10)

- Jesus came to seek and to save the lost.

- Even at His birth, His mission was clear: salvation through sacrifice.


2. He Paid Our Price (Romans 5:8)

- God demonstrated His love through Christ’s death.

- From His broken body came the fragrance of redemption.


3. He Participated in Our Pain (Isaiah 53:3–6)

- Jesus experienced betrayal, sorrow, exhaustion, anger, abandonment, and temptation.

- He didn’t stumble into suffering—He came for it.


4. He Provided Our Peace (Romans 8:18)

- Jesus offers peace for today and hope for eternity.

- Earthly peace sustains us now; eternal peace awaits us in glory.


Application: Myrrh reminds us that Jesus is not only King and Priest—He is the Savior who stepped into our suffering, carried our sin, and secured our peace.
